1. Aircraft Maintenance Group  
This Term Project report file will include discussions, justification and definition of the project's main data structures, algorithms, descriptions and Python codes of your solution approach. The objective of the project is to adopt the heuristic solution approach of C. Sriram, A. HPthani (2003) in order to find an optimized aircraft maintenance schedule for the problem with the following assumptions: 
 

Assumptions: 

  • Objective function is to minimize average weekly maintenance cost of the aircrafts to carry the Origin-Destination (OD) pairs in attached Excel file.
  • Homogeneous fleet (all aircrafts can fly all OD's)
  • Operation cost of aircrafts are assumed to be identical.

 

Maintenance types:

• A: Every 4 days

• B: Every 8 weeks (optional, 15 bonus points)

• Maintenance cost of aircrafts in all cities are listed in Excel file attached. o To simplify the solution and reduce the possible combinations, assume that:

• Only aircraft cycles of one week will be investigated.

• for type A maintenance an aircraft maintenance schedule will happen twice a week. Evaluate all pair of valid maintenance bases to find the optimum combination.

• If considered for submission, assume Type B maintenance happens at the cheaper of the two weekly maintenance bases every eight weeks. If a maintenance type B is performed, it also satisfies the requirements of type A maintenance.

• Maintenance cost of an airplane for type B is twice the cost for type A in the same city.
